Извините, ничего не найдено.

Не расстраивайся! Лучше выпей чайку!
Регистрация
Справка
Календарь

Вернуться   forum.boolean.name > Программирование игр для компьютеров > Delphi

Ответ
 
Опции темы
Старый 09.01.2011, 17:31   #1
pitonms
Знающий
 
Аватар для pitonms
 
Регистрация: 15.06.2009
Адрес: Санкт-Петербург
Сообщений: 291
Написано 36 полезных сообщений
(для 66 пользователей)
Построение графика

Всем привет. Защел что бы спросить есть ли уроки или примеры создания программы которая может построить график функции.
А именно:
y=x
y=x/2
y=2/x
y=cosx......y=ctgx
y=arccosx.........y=arcctgx
y=x^2....
y=x^3....
и так далее....
Очень нужно так как сессию я сдал, а скоро у нас начнется епетня с графиками
__________________
Мой сайт : http://lavr-studio.ucoz.ru/
(Offline)
 
Ответить с цитированием
Старый 09.01.2011, 17:54   #2
ViNT
Модератор
 
Регистрация: 03.04.2007
Сообщений: 2,252
Написано 597 полезных сообщений
(для 817 пользователей)
Ответ: Построение графика

А что сложного?
Запрашиваем у пользователя интервал построения и шаг построения, потом пишем нечто в роде
C:TCanvas;
//оси координат
C.MoveTo(0,C.Height div 2);
C.LineTo(C.Width,C.Height div 2);//OX
C.MoveTo(C.Width div 2,0);
C.LineTo(C.Width div 2,C.Height);//OY

x:=a;//левая граница
C.MoveTo(Trunc(x),Trunc(F(x)));//начальная позиция
while x<=b{правая граница}do
begin
 C
.LineTo(Trunc(x),Trunc(F(x)));
 
x:=x+h;//h-шаг
end
(Offline)
 
Ответить с цитированием
Ответ


Опции темы

Ваши права в разделе
Вы не можете создавать темы
Вы не можете отвечать на сообщения
Вы не можете прикреплять файлы
Вы не можете редактировать с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.


Часовой пояс GMT +4, время: 02:56.


vBulletin® Version 3.6.5.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ot
Style crйe par Allan - vBulletin-Ressources.com